Take on a vital role as Circles and Tribunal Coordinator with Nigig Nibi Ki-win Gamik Society. This full time, hybrid position is central to enhancing community support for families in the Algonquins of Pikwakanagan First Nation.
You will work closely with the Director of Circle and Tribunal Administration to effectively organize and facilitate circle and tribunal gatherings. This role ensures compliance with laws while fostering relationships among participants and community members. Your work will be critical in promoting transparency and cultural integrity throughout the decision-making process.
Key Responsibilities:
• Organize and coordinate Circle and Tribunal meetings
• Prepare and distribute required documentation
• Engage with stakeholders to ensure effective communication
• Support Elders and community members in outreach activities
• Facilitate adherence to cultural practices and protocols
Requirements:
• Member of the Pikwakanagan/Algonquin community
• Understanding of child and family law principles
• 2-3 years experience in event/project management
• Background in trauma-informed practice preferred
• Class “G” driver's license and reliable vehicle
